Jael 3 Fork
This fork was created to remove the dependency on dart:mirrors and runtime
reflection, and to deliver additional stability and parser/renderer fixes from
versions > 8.2.
For a detailed history, see CHANGELOG.md.
A simple server-side HTML templating engine for Dart.

Templates and directives
- Interpolation:
{{ name }}and raw:{{- html }} - Conditionals:
<div if="status == 200">...</div> - Loops:
<li for-each="items" as="item">{{ item['name'] }}</li> - Switch:
<switch value="status"> <case value="200">OK</case> </switch>
Quoted expressions are supported in if, for-each, and switch/case.
Member access without dart:mirrors
Property access (obj.prop/obj?.prop) works for Map values by default.
For objects, provide a resolver in the scope:
scope.define('!memberResolver!', (Object? target, String name) {
if (target is Map) {
return jael.MemberResolution.handled(target[name]);
}
return const jael.MemberResolution.unresolved();
});
